25% Shared Ownership Opportunity

This mid terrace villa is situated within a cul-de-sac of a popular residential development close to the town centre and all the excellent local amenities that Broxburn has to offer. The property is being sold on a shared ownership basis with the option to purchase a 25% shared ownership, with the remainder being held by Castle Rock Edinvar Housing Association.

The principal accommodation comprises entrance hallway, fitted kitchen enhanced with floor and wall mounted units separated with splash back tiling and integrated oven, hob and hood with freestanding appliances including washing machine and fridge/freezer. The well proportioned lounge is wired for satellite connection and has an external single glazed door which provides access to the fenced rear garden. On the upper level there are two bedrooms, the master benefiting from fitted wardrobes and completing the accommodation is the family bathroom finished with a three piece suite with shower attachment over the bath and has splash back tiling for easy maintenance.

In summary the property has double glazing, gas central heating, front and fenced rear gardens and residents and visitor parking areas. Viewing is recommended given the opportunity of shared ownership, and can be made through the office of Slater Hogg & Howison in Livingston.

Broxburn is a West Lothian Town which has good local shopping, public amenities and recreational facilities. Ideally situated for the commuter both for Edinburgh, Edinburgh Airport and surrounding centres of business throughout the central belt. Both Primary and secondary education is available in the town.

Shared Ownership Information:

Any new purchaser will be required to undergo a financial assessment and approval by Castle Rock Edinvar Housing Association. At the time of writing, a monthly occupancy payment of approximately n++192.52 is payable to the Association based on them retaining a 75% share. In addition to this there is a variable quarterly payment of approximately n++12.00 to cover insurances etc. Application forms are available from Slater Hogg & Howison, call 01506 443211.
